Summary

  • Alexandra Zhang, MD, FAAD, FACMS

    After receiving her medical degree from Shanghai Medical University in China, Dr. Zhang completed a NIH NRSA research fellowship in Investigative Dermatology at Case Western Reserve University, followed by a residency in Dermatology at University of Alabama at Birmingham, where she served as Chief Resident. After residency, Dr. Zhang joined University of Pittsburgh as an Assistant Professor. Because of her strong interest in high risk skin cancer, Dr. Zhang pursued further training in Dermatologic Surgery and Cutaneous Oncology and completed a Mohs Micrographic Surgery Fellowship at the Cleveland Clinic, where she joined the Dermatology Department as a Staff Physician. Later she became the Director of Dermatologic Surgery, Fellowship Program Director of Micrographic Surgery and Dermatologic Oncology, Metrohealth Medical Center, Case Western Reserve University. She is currently in private practice. Dr. Zhang is an expert in the management of aggressive skin cancers. She founded Multidisciplinary Transplant Dermatology Clinics at the University Pittsburgh and the Cleveland Clinic.

    Dr. Zhang has published extensively, and has lectured nationally and internationally. She is a member of the American Academy of Dermatology, the American College of Mohs Surgery, International Transplant Skin Cancer Collaborative, and the Woman’s Dermatologic Society. Her clinical focus is on Dermatologic Surgery including Mohs Micrographic Surgery, laser surgery, cutaneous oncology, as well as cosmetic dermatology.
